Topic Dog Boards / Health / End of free prescriptions?
- By Ells-Bells [gb] Date 06.05.08 15:20 UTC
I suggested to a friend recently she ask her vet for prescription and search for cheaper suppliers of the medication for her cats and dogs.  She has just been in to the vet and collected the prescription only to be told that they will only be free until October - is this correct?
- By Nova Date 06.05.08 15:51 UTC
I would have thought that the vet could charge now if they chose to. It is probably just her practice that has decided to charge as from October.
- By Brainless [gb] Date 06.05.08 16:25 UTC
No they will be allowed to charge from October it seems.
- By tatty-ead [gb] Date 06.05.08 16:26 UTC
Don't know if the law has changed but currently
'for medicines that require a prescription, you can ask your vet for one to take away, which they must, by law, provide free of charge.'
